Concept: The analogy is based on classification of rocks according to their formation process, particularly focusing on metamorphic transformation under heat and pressure. Step 1:Understand the given relationship.
Marble and Slate are both formed when pre-existing rocks undergo metamorphism due to high temperature and pressure conditions.
Step 2:Apply the same classification logic.
Gneiss is also formed through metamorphic processes, so the correct match should belong to the same category of metamorphic rocks.
Step 3:Evaluate the options.
  • Quartzite → Metamorphic rock formed from sandstone
  • Limestone → Sedimentary rock formed by deposition
  • Coal → Organic sedimentary rock
  • Sandstone → Sedimentary rock formed by compaction of sand

Final Answer: Quartzite
